Главная / Разработка приложений для Android 4.0 / LocationManager manager = (LocationManager)getSystemService(Context.LOCATION_SERVICE); Criteria criteria = new Criteria(); criteria.setAccuracy(Criteria.ACCURACY_LOW); String provider = manager.getBestProvider(criteria, false); Location location = locatio

LocationManager manager = (LocationManager)getSystemService(Context.LOCATION_SERVICE); Criteria criteria = new Criteria(); criteria.setAccuracy(Criteria.ACCURACY_LOW); String provider = manager.getBestProvider(criteria, false); Location location = locationManager.getLastKnownLocation(provider); Чтобы убедиться, что точность расположения менее, чем 100 метров, нужно:

вопрос

Правильный ответ:

вызвать метод enhancedAccuracy(true) в объекте Location
использовать ACCURACY_FINE вместо ACCURACY_LOW
вызвать getHighAccuracyLocation() вместо getLastKnownLocation()
передать Context.LOCATION_SERVICE_ACCURATE в метод getSystemService()
передать ИСТИНА в качестве значения конструктора Criteria
Сложность вопроса
87
Сложность курса: Разработка приложений для Android 4.0
56
Оценить вопрос
Очень сложно
Сложно
Средне
Легко
Очень легко
Комментарии:
Аноним
Если бы не опубликованные ответы - я бы не смог решить c этими тестами интуит.
26 июл 2019
Аноним
Я провалил экзамен, почему я не увидел этот чёртов сайт с всеми ответами по интуит до того как забрали в армию
12 мар 2019
Аноним
Я помощник профессора! Тотчас сотрите сайт с ответами intuit. Пишу жалобу
08 мар 2016
Оставить комментарий
Другие ответы на вопросы из темы программирование интуит.